Cinder block repair services focus on restoring and maintaining the integrity of structures built with cinder blocks, such as basement walls, retaining walls, and decorative features around properties. These services typically address issues like cracks, crumbling, or shifting blocks caused by settling, moisture damage, or temperature changes. Property owners often seek repairs to prevent further deterioration, improve safety, and enhance the appearance of their structures, ensuring they remain functional and visually appealing for years to come.
Before requesting cinder block repair, homeowners should understand the extent of damage and whether structural stability is affected. It’s helpful to know if the blocks are cracked, loose, or deteriorating, and if there are signs of moisture intrusion or shifting. Clear identification of the problem areas can assist in determining the most effective repair approach, whether it involves replacing damaged blocks, reinforcing the structure, or applying sealants to prevent future issues. Proper assessment ensures the longevity and safety of the repaired structures.

Common Cinder Block Repair Jobs
Cinder Block Repair - restores damaged or cracked cinder blocks to maintain structural integrity.
Crack and Hole Filling - seals gaps and holes in cinder walls to prevent water intrusion and further deterioration.
Mortar Joint Repair - replaces deteriorated mortar to strengthen the overall stability of cinder block structures.
Surface Patching - applies patches to surface imperfections for a clean and uniform appearance.
Repointing Services - renews the mortar between blocks to extend the lifespan of cinder wall systems.
Structural Reinforcement - adds support to compromised cinder block foundations and walls for safety and durability.
Cinder Block Repair Questions
What causes cinder block damage? Damage can result from moisture infiltration, settling, or impact, leading to cracks or crumbling in the blocks.
Is cinder block repair necessary for structural safety? Yes, repairing damaged blocks helps maintain the stability and safety of the structure.
Can damaged cinder blocks be replaced without affecting the surrounding wall? In many cases, individual blocks can be replaced or repaired to preserve the integrity of the wall.
What are common signs that cinder blocks need repair? Visible cracks, crumbling mortar, or water intrusion are typical indicators of repair needs.
